Sacramento, CA &ndash; Jampro Antennas of Sacramento, California, a world leader in radio and TV broadcast antenna systems, recently delivered five of its Prostar UHF slot antennas to KRBK in Springfield, Missouri. KRBK is the primary Fox television station for Springfield and the Ozark Plateau area.<br /> <br /> The antennas were deployed at various sites around the area and configured into a Single Frequency Network (SFN) where several transmitters simultaneously send the same signal over ...This story is related to the following:Transmitting Antennas | Broadcast Antennas | Radio Antennas
